Heads up: if the Lintrock baseline file in the Quarrow repo drifts from main, CI fails with a "stale baseline" error even when the code is fine. Quick fix is to regenerate the baseline on a clean checkout and re-push. If a customer build is blocked, confirm the failing run matches the token below before escalating.

build token for yadug-yagag: htk21_c863c33eb8b82c0c9c152

## Payment Retries — Idempotency Keys (Ledgerly Onboarding)

Every retry of a charge must reuse the original idempotency key; generating a new key risks double-billing the customer. Keys are stored for 72 hours and validated by the retry worker. To connect the worker to the signing service locally, add this line to your env file.

secret setting of tajof-bahif: COURIER_KEY3=65d

**Ticket PGN-swell:** Public REST pagination broken past page 40.

`next` cursor returns duplicates when results span a shard boundary. Affects all plugin authors using the Corvid API list endpoints. Workaround: cap `per_page` at 25. Fix targets the next minor release; cursors will become opaque — stop parsing them. Repro requires the exact server build, identified by the token below.

build token for tawif-bahip: htk31_68bba16e1afabfef4ecc69408c06f16